Jackie Wilson discography
This is a discography of American R&B and soul singer Jackie Wilson.
Albums
    
    Studio albums
    
| Title | Year | Peak chart positions | |
|---|---|---|---|
| US [1]  | 
US R&B [2]  | ||
| He's So Fine | 1958 | — | N/A | 
| Lonely Teardrops | 1959 | — | |
| So Much | 1959 | — | |
| Jackie Sings the Blues | 1960 | — | |
| A Woman, a Lover, a Friend | 1960 | — | |
| You Ain't Heard Nothin' Yet | 1961 | — | |
| By Special Request | 1961 | — | |
| Body and Soul | 1962 | — | |
| Jackie Wilson at the Copa | 1962 | — | |
| Jackie Wilson Sings the World's Greatest Melodies | 1963 | — | |
| Baby Workout | 1963 | 78 | |
| Shake a Hand (with Linda Hopkins) | 1963 | — | |
| Merry Christmas from Jackie Wilson | 1963 | — | |
| Somethin' Else! | 1964 | — | |
| Soul Time | 1965 | — | — | 
| Spotlight on Jackie Wilson! | 1965 | — | — | 
| Whispers | 1966 | 108 | 15 | 
| Higher and Higher | 1967 | 163 | 28 | 
| Manufacturers of Soul (with Count Basie) | 1968 | — | — | 
| I Get the Sweetest Feeling | 1968 | — | — | 
| Do Your Thing | 1968 | — | 50 | 
| This Love is Real | 1970 | — | — | 
| You Got Me Walkin' | 1971 | — | — | 
| Beautiful Day | 1973 | — | — | 
| Nowstalgia | 1974 | — | — | 
| Nobody But You | 1976 | — | — | 
Compilation albums
    
- 1960: My Golden Favorites
 - 1963: My Golden Favorites, Vol. 2
 - 1966: Soul Galore
 - 1969: Jackie Wilson's Greatest Hits (#43 R&B)
 - 1983: The Jackie Wilson Story
 - 1987: The Very Best of Jackie Wilson (re-released in 1993)
 - 1992: Mr. Excitement!
 - 2005: The Essential Jackie Wilson
 - 2006: The Ultimate Jackie Wilson
 - 2019: Gold

Billboard Year-End performances
    
| Year | Song | Year-End Position  | 
|---|---|---|
| 1959 | "Lonely Teardrops" | 56 | 
| "That's Why (I Love You So)" | 90 | |
| 1960 | "Night" | 34 | 
| "Doggin' Around" | 95 | |
| 1963 | "Baby Workout" | 60 | 
| 1967 | "(Your Love Keeps Lifting Me) Higher and Higher" | 53 |
